Output 1c51ffdd9adf9b70b698c681253b1465d632105e14f1e5fa1b5941946ef3af7e:21

value
6699990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abbfe5af8be52d30b83f7dc6a9057a85275b328 OP_EQUAL
address
MDFidaXwPGQfwbEeB9jVWWsRMXGEixMQKV
transaction
1c51ffdd9adf9b70b698c681253b1465d632105e14f1e5fa1b5941946ef3af7e
spent
true